Wilderness Louisville is thrilled that the Shawnee Outdoor Learning (SOL) Center groundbreaking happened this afternoon!
We are grateful to all of those who worked with us to make this amazing facility come to light, including the West Louisville Outdoor Recreation Initiative Community Council (this facility was rooted in the wishes and work of the west Louisville community. Thank you!), Jessica Kane and the entire Natural Areas Division, Michelle King & Jason Canuel of Louisville Parks & Recreation, and our political supporters at the local and state level. Councilmember Donna Purvis has been a tireless advocate of the SOL Center supporting our efforts, along with Mayor Greg Fischer who enabled the $2.5M seed money from Louisville Metro Council that got the finances rolling on this project! Mayor Craig Greenberg included us in his 2024 request for state funding and Governor Andy Beshear approved and forwarded to the Kentucky General Assembly. To our state Senators and Representatives, in particular Senator Gerald Neal - thank you for supporting this community vision!
The SOL Center will serve as the home base and program office of the Louisville is Engaging Children Outdoors (ECHO) program, and we are excited for the future of the ECHO program as the SOL Center will now enable year-round ECHO programming. We are also looking forward to the possibilities for community partnership that the SOL Center will allow.
